AI-Assisted- Full Stack Software Engineer

Charles Schwab Inc.Austin, TX
$53 - $65Onsite

About The Position

Schwab Technology Services enables the future of how clients manage their money by providing innovative and reliable technology products and services as a part of our ongoing commitment to democratize access to investment and financial planning. The Retail Web Technology (RWT) organization leads the development and ongoing enhancement of Schwab’s Trade Watchlist and Quick Quote experiences for retail clients—individual investors like you. We are seeking a talented Senior Specialist who thrives as a technical leader and is passionate about using state-of-the-art web technologies to build compelling, interactive applications. Our mission is to deliver robust solutions that create measurable value for our clients in a collaborative, engaging environment. At RWT, we work every day to improve our clients’ experience by applying innovative technology and creative problem-solving to complex challenges.

Requirements

  • Bachelor’s degree in computer science, related discipline, or equivalent practical experience.
  • 6+ years of professional full-stack web development experience, with a strong emphasis on front-end development.
  • Strong understanding of SOLID principles, design patterns, and data structures.
  • Proficiency in Angular, JavaScript, TypeScript, jQuery, Stencil JS, C#, JSON, RESTful APIs, .NET Core, HTML5 and CSS.
  • Expertise in responsive design and single-page applications (SPAs) and building accessible web applications.
  • Application performance analysis and tuning skills.
  • Experience creating and consuming RESTful services.
  • Familiarity with unit testing approaches and patterns, including TDD and BDD.
  • Demonstrated ability to use AI-assisted tools (e.g., GitHub Copilot, M365Copilot) in daily development workflows.
  • Working knowledge of: Prompt engineering / skills development, AI-assisted debugging, code generation, and test creation, AI agent frameworks, workflow automation tools etc.
  • Hands-on experience supporting mission-critical mid-tier production environments. Troubleshoot and build, dashboards, monitoring, and alerts to help prevent recurring issues.
  • Thorough understanding of Agile software development methodologies, values, and practices.
  • Strong attention to detail and a passion for building highly usable, scalable web solutions with modern development technologies.
  • Confidence solving problems in a dynamic, customer-focused team environment that embraces modern technologies and techniques.
  • Commitment to continuously strengthening your technical and professional skills, learning emerging technologies, and growing as a valued team member.
  • Effective communication skills, including the ability to interpret high-level and mid-level architecture documentation.
  • Awareness of emerging technologies and standards, with comfort working in a fast-paced, client-driven environment that continually adopts new tools and practices.

Nice To Haves

  • Familiarity with cloud platforms such as Pivotal Cloud Foundry, Google Cloud Platform, or Amazon Web Services.
  • Experience with development tools such as Jira, Confluence, GitHub, and Bamboo
  • AI/ML concepts. understanding of responsible AI principles, including model risk, bias, and governance (critical in regulated environments).
  • Experience in financial services, trading, or other regulated industries.

Responsibilities

  • Own delivery across the software development lifecycle, from design and implementation through testing, deployment, and support.
  • Build and enhance interactive, scalable web applications using modern front-end and full-stack technologies.
  • Partner closely with cross-functional teammates in a collaborative, Agile environment to solve complex business and technical problems.
  • Contribute to code quality, application performance, accessibility, and continuous improvement across the development process.
  • Support production applications, troubleshoot issues, and strengthen observability through logging, dashboards, monitoring, and alerting.
  • Communicate effectively with technical and business stakeholders, and contribute to a culture of mentorship, learning, and shared ownership.
  • Leverage AI tools (e.g., GitHub Copilot, M365 Copilot) to improve developer productivity, code quality, and delivery speed.
  • Apply prompt engineering / skills to accelerate development, debugging, and documentation.
  • Contribute to building or integrating AI-powered features, services, or intelligent workflows into applications.
  • Participate in the design and development of agentic workflows and AI-driven automation where applicable.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service